91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

mybatis特殊字符處理的方法是什么

小億
177
2024-04-12 11:31:56
欄目: 編程語言

MyBatis提供了一種特殊字符處理的方法,即使用SQL語句中的#{}來表示參數占位符。在MyBatis中,如果參數值中包含特殊字符(如單引號、雙引號等),可以使用#{}來替換這些特殊字符,MyBatis會自動將參數值進行轉義處理,以避免SQL注入攻擊。

例如,如果需要向SQL語句中傳遞一個包含單引號的參數值,可以使用#{}來表示參數占位符,如下所示:

<select id="getUserByName" parameterType="String" resultType="User">
  SELECT * FROM user WHERE name = #{name}
</select>

在這個例子中,如果參數name的值為Tom's,MyBatis會自動將其轉義為Tom''s,以確保傳遞的參數值不會引起SQL注入攻擊。這樣可以有效地防止特殊字符引起的SQL注入問題。

0
林西县| 富民县| 黔西县| 名山县| 会昌县| 阜康市| 安新县| 碌曲县| 威远县| 翼城县| 明光市| 清新县| 湘西| 东海县| 日照市| 喀喇| 嘉禾县| 甘德县| 当阳市| 长顺县| 元朗区| 沭阳县| 清新县| 怀化市| 张掖市| 丰都县| 桓台县| 阳信县| 从化市| 根河市| 红河县| 横峰县| 八宿县| 青海省| 枝江市| 涿鹿县| 南平市| 乌审旗| 漾濞| 天气| 保定市|